#e5805e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e5805e is composed of 89.8% red, 50.2% green and 36.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 44.1% magenta, 59% yellow and 10.2% black. It has a hue angle of 15.1 degrees, a saturation of 72.2% and a lightness of 63.3%. #e5805e color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ffbc with #cb0100. Closest websafe color is: #cc9966.

#e5805e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#e5805e has RGB values of R:229, G:128, B:94 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.44, Y:0.59, K:0.1. Its decimal value is 15040606.

Shades and Tints of #e5805e
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#080301 is the darkest color, while #fef8f6 is the lightest one.
